Abstract

A control apparatus for an outboard motor ( 4 , 5 ) mounted on a hull ( 2 ), comprises a detection unit ( 46 ) that detects a variation of rotation of a propeller ( 25 ), a protruding portion ( 60 ) provided at a rear end portion ( 25 b ) of the propeller ( 25 ) to rotate integrally with the propeller ( 25 ) and extending from the propeller ( 25 ) to a rear of the hull ( 2 ), and a control unit ( 30 , 40 ) that determines that an object has contacted the protruding portion ( 60 ) when a variation of rotation of the propeller ( 25 ) exceeds a predetermined threshold is detected.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. An outboard motor ( 4 ,  5 ) mounted on a hull ( 2 ) comprising:
 a protruding portion ( 60 ) provided at a rear end portion ( 25   b ) of a propeller ( 25 ) to rotate integrally with the propeller ( 25 ) and extending from the propeller ( 25 ) to a rear of the hull ( 2 ).   
     
     
         2 . The outboard motor according to  claim 1 , wherein the protruding portion ( 60 ) is arranged coaxially with a rotary axis (R 3 ) of the propeller ( 25 ). 
     
     
         3 . The outboard motor according to  claim 1 , wherein the protruding portion ( 60 ) extends from the propeller ( 25 ) to the rear of the hull ( 2 ). 
     
     
         4 . The outboard motor according to  claim 1 , wherein the protruding portion ( 60 ) includes an elastic material. 
     
     
         5 . The outboard motor according to  claim 1 , wherein the protruding portion ( 60 ) is equipped with an airbag (61). 
     
     
         6 . The outboard motor according to  claim 1 , wherein the protruding portion ( 60 ) is detachably attached to the propeller ( 25 ). 
     
     
         7 . The outboard motor according to  claim 1 , wherein the outboard motor includes a first outboard motor ( 4 ) and a second outboard motor ( 5 ), which are spaced apart in a width direction of the hull ( 2 ). 
     
     
         8 . A control apparatus for an outboard motor ( 4 ,  5 ) mounted on a hull ( 2 ), comprising:
 a detection unit ( 46 ) that detects a variation of rotation of a propeller ( 25 );   a protruding portion ( 60 ) provided at a rear end portion ( 25   b ) of the propeller ( 25 ) to rotate integrally with the propeller ( 25 ) and extending from the propeller ( 25 ) to a rear of the hull ( 2 ); and   a control unit ( 30 ,  40 ) that determines that an object has contacted the protruding portion ( 60 ) when a variation of rotation of the propeller ( 25 ) exceeds a predetermined threshold is detected.   
     
     
         9 . The apparatus according to  claim 8 , wherein the protruding portion ( 60 ) is arranged coaxially with a rotary axis (R 3 ) of the propeller ( 25 ). 
     
     
         10 . The apparatus according to  claim 8 , wherein the protruding portion ( 60 ) extends from the propeller ( 25 ) to a rear of the hull ( 2 ). 
     
     
         11 . The apparatus according to  claim 8 , wherein the protruding portion ( 60 ) includes an elastic material. 
     
     
         12 . The apparatus according to  claim 8 , wherein the control unit ( 30 ,  40 ) issues a warning when the control unit ( 30 ,  40 ) determines that an object has contacted the protruding portion ( 60 ). 
     
     
         13 . The apparatus according to  claim 8 , wherein the control unit ( 30 ,  40 ) stops the propeller ( 25 ) when the control unit ( 30 ,  40 ) determines that an object has contacted the protruding portion ( 60 ). 
     
     
         14 . The apparatus according to  claim 8 , wherein the protruding portion ( 60 ) is equipped with an airbag ( 61 ), and
 the control unit ( 30 ,  40 ) deploys the airbag ( 61 ) when the control unit ( 30 ,  40 ) determines that an object has contacted the protruding portion ( 60 ).   
     
     
         15 . The apparatus according to  claim 8 , wherein the predetermined threshold is different when the object is a person and when the object is not a person. 
     
     
         16 . The apparatus according to  claim 8 , wherein the variation of rotation is a variation of angular velocity or angular acceleration of a drive shaft ( 25   a ) of the propeller ( 25 ). 
     
     
         17 . The apparatus according to  claim 8 , wherein the protruding portion ( 60 ) is detachably attached to the propeller ( 25 ). 
     
     
         18 . The apparatus according to  claim 8 , wherein the outboard motor includes a first outboard motor ( 4 ) and a second outboard motor ( 5 ), which are spaced apart in a width direction of the hull ( 2 ). 
     
     
         19 . A method of controlling an outboard motor ( 4 ,  5 ) mounted on a hull ( 2 ),
 wherein the outboard motor ( 4 ,  5 ) has a protruding portion ( 60 ) provided at a rear end portion ( 25   b ) of a propeller ( 25 ) to rotate integrally with the propeller ( 25 ) and extending from the propeller ( 25 ) to a rear of the hull ( 2 ),   the method comprising:
 detecting a variation of rotation of the propeller ( 25 ); and 
 determining that an object has contacted the protruding portion ( 60 ) when a variation of rotation of the propeller ( 25 ) exceeds a predetermined threshold value is detected.
